description Product Description

Used primarily as an intermediate in the synthesis of agrochemicals and dyes. It serves in the production of certain herbicides and insecticides due to its aromatic amine structure, which contributes to bioactive molecule development. Also employed in the manufacture of specialty polymers and rubber chemicals, where it acts as a curing agent or antioxidant precursor. Its derivatives are found in some pharmaceutical compounds, particularly those requiring substituted aniline scaffolds for activity. Limited use in research settings for developing new organic compounds with potential industrial applications.
